In the far reaches of northern Zimbabwe, where the red earth of Kanyemba meets the shifting currents of the Zambezi River, the borders between nations are clearly defined by maps and fences. But there is another border in this valley—one far more porous and dangerous—that separates the world of the living from the ancient, watchful realm of the spirits. The Ngozi of Kanyemba is a story born from the heart of this landscape. It is a tale of the modern African man caught between two worlds: the glittering promise of commercial success and the unyielding weight of traditional obligation. At its center is Nyasha Chapoto, a man who believed he could manage his family with the same cold efficiency he used to manage his safari empire. He sought to bridge the gap between the old and the new by taking two wives—one to hold his history, and another to embody his future. However, Kanyemba is a place that does not tolerate the discarding of the old. Beneath the neon lights of modern nightclubs and the sterile white walls of medical clinics, there are shadows that remember every slight, every betrayal, and every broken vow. This novel explores the devastating alchemy of jealousy and the terrifying reality of the ngozi—the avenging spirit. In the Shona culture, a debt of blood is never truly settled by the grave; it is merely transferred to a different plane of existence, where it gathers interest until it returns to strike down the living. As you walk through these chapters, you will hear the rhythmic ticking of a nurse's watch where no clock should be and feel the damp chill of the Zambezi mist inside a locked room. You will witness the fall of a king and the tragic price paid by those who think they can use the "deep bush" to settle modern scores. In Kanyemba, the dust eventually settles over everything. But as Tarisai Mushumbi and Nyasha Chapoto would eventually learn, the truth is the only thing that the dust cannot bury.
